Key Responsibilities:
- Oversee all phases of construction projects, including budgeting, scheduling, and compliance with regulations.
- Collaborate with architects, contractors, and consultants to ensure projects are delivered on time and within budget.
- Perform market research to assess project feasibility and opportunities.
- Lead project teams to resolve issues, track progress, and maintain accurate documentation.
- Ensure safety protocols are followed, and all regulatory requirements are met.
- Prepare financial models, project status reports, and KPIs for senior management.
- Manage project risks and provide insights for optimizing outcomes.
Qualifications:
- Bachelor’s degree in Construction Management, Civil Engineering, Architecture, or a related field.
- 3-5 years of experience managing multi-family construction projects.
- Strong leadership, communication, and analytical skills.
- Proven ability to manage project budgets, timelines, and team dynamics.
- High proficiency with Microsoft Office Suite; Microsoft Project, Bluebeam and knowledge of construction management software is a plus.
